实现“Python小猪佩奇代码”的详细指南

在这篇文章中,我们将逐步教你如何使用Python创建一个简单的“小猪佩奇”程序。我们会分成几个步骤,并为每一步提供详细的代码和注释。最后,我们还会使用甘特图展示这一过程的时间安排。

流程概览

在开始之前,我们需要明确整个程序开发的流程。下面是我们项目的步骤概览:

步骤编号 任务描述 预计时间
1 安装Python及相关库 1小时
2 创建项目目录 30分钟
3 编写代码 3小时
4 测试程序 1小时
5 整理文档 1小时
gantt
    title Python小猪佩奇项目流程
    dateFormat  HH:mm
    section 项目准备
    安装Python及相关库    :a1, 0:00, 1h
    创建项目目录          :a2, after a1, 30m
    section 编码与测试
    编写代码             :a3, after a2, 3h
    测试程序              :a4, after a3, 1h
    整理文档              :a5, after a4, 1h

步骤详解

步骤1:安装Python及相关库

首先,你需要确保你的电脑上已安装Python。如果尚未安装,你可以从[Python官网](

一旦安装成功,你可以使用以下命令安装一些需要的库(例如pygame用于游戏开发):

pip install pygame
> `pip install pygame`:这条命令用于安装`pygame`库,它可以帮助我们创建游戏和动画。

步骤2:创建项目目录

接下来,我们需要为我们的项目创建一个目录。你可以使用命令行或者手动在文件系统中创建目录。在该目录下,创建一个名为peppa_pig.py的文件:

mkdir peppa_pig_project
cd peppa_pig_project
touch peppa_pig.py
> 这是一系列命令,用于创建一个新的项目文件夹和一个名为`peppa_pig.py`的Python文件。

步骤3:编写代码

现在是编写代码的时刻了。以下是一个简单的小猪佩奇程序的代码示例:

# Import necessary libraries
import pygame
import sys

# Initialize pygame
pygame.init()

# Set up the main window
screen = pygame.display.set_mode((800, 600))
pygame.display.set_caption("小猪佩奇游戏")

# Define colors
WHITE = (255, 255, 255)
PINK = (255, 182, 193)

# Load the pig image
peppa_image = pygame.image.load("peppa.png")  # 确保文件路径正确

# Main loop
while True:
    for event in pygame.event.get():
        if event.type == pygame.QUIT:  # 检查退出事件
            pygame.quit()
            sys.exit()

    # Fill the screen with white
    screen.fill(WHITE)

    # Draw Peppa Pig
    screen.blit(peppa_image, (100, 100))  # 在指定位置绘制小猪佩奇

    # Update the display
    pygame.display.update()
> **代码说明**:
> - `import pygame`:导入pygame库。
> - `pygame.init()`:初始化pygame模块。
> - `pygame.display.set_mode((800, 600))`:创建一个800x600的窗口。
> - `screen.fill(WHITE)`:将窗口背景设置为白色。
> - `screen.blit(peppa_image, (100, 100))`:在窗口上绘制小猪佩奇。
> - `pygame.display.update()`:更新窗口,显示新内容。

步骤4:测试程序

保存更改后,回到命令行并运行你的代码:

python3 peppa_pig.py

当你运行程序时,应该会看到一个窗口显示小猪佩奇的图片。确保你已经获取了小猪佩奇的PNG图片,并将其放在项目目录中。

> 请确保已经有一张名为`peppa.png`的小猪佩奇图片在项目目录中,这样程序才能正确运行。

步骤5:整理文档

测试完成后,记得整理你的代码和文档。这将有助于未来的维护和更新。你可以使用Markdown或任何你觉得合适的格式进行文档记录,包括项目背景、使用的库和简单的代码说明。

# 小猪佩奇游戏项目文档

## 项目背景
- 本项目是使用Python和`pygame`库开发的一个简单的小猪佩奇小游戏。

## 使用的库
- `pygame`:用于图形和游戏开发。

## 代码简介
- `peppa_pig.py`:主程序文件,包含窗口设置、事件处理和小猪佩奇图像绘制的功能。

结语

通过这篇文章,你应该能够成功创建一个简单的“小猪佩奇”程序。以上步骤涵盖了从安装环境到编写代码和测试的全过程。当你对这一过程更加熟悉后,可以尝试添加更多的功能,比如简单的动画或者用户输入。希望你能在编程的旅程中不断探索和进步!